Output 259fe1825ecd85372f47175e14a9ae9d3c18464c250f241b487de9848972e2e7:0

value
3589050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ae50c9527ec24b083759f879b70b23354d813dc6 OP_EQUAL
address
3HaiH4UgBKLc95QTriec5ctooXoB9M6KzH
transaction
259fe1825ecd85372f47175e14a9ae9d3c18464c250f241b487de9848972e2e7
spent
true